Applied Micro Circuits Corporation (NASDAQ:AMCC), or
AppliedMicro, today announced its next-generation PacketPro™
multicore processor System-on-a-Chip (SoC) family, designed with
advanced subsystem and offload acceleration hardware to enable new
levels of security, high availability, low latency, and power
management for embedded applications.

PacketPro is AppliedMicro’s second-generation embedded processor
SoC family and the first to feature offload of critical features
for multiple PowerPC® processors with frequency capabilities
ranging in performance from 600 MHz to 2.0 GHz and beyond. The
innovative SoC subsystem design features the Scalable Lightweight
Intelligent Management processor or SLIMpro™ to enable breakthrough
flexibility in SoC power management, protected asymmetric
multiprocessing (PMP), failover protection, resiliency and
end-to-end security for a wide range of mission-critical
applications in wireless and wired networking, multi-function
printer, industrial, access point markets.
Each device introduced into the PacketPro family enables
multiple, concurrent operating systems (OS) while providing
resource protection (processors, memory and I/O) that each domain
operates in a transparent, independent and protected mode. It also
enables application-aware and usage-based power management to
reduce energy consumption. The multi-level crypto engine offers
simultaneous wire-speed performance along with investment
protection against product cloning and hardware-software
tampering.

AppliedMicro developed the PacketPro multicore SoC architecture
specifically in response to developers’ need to manage abundant
on-chip resources as the industry shifts from single core to
multicore applications. These enhanced management capabilities help
developers address the ongoing explosion in bandwidth, the growth
of converged network applications and green energy initiatives.
PacketPro also features configurable offload engines for in-line
packet processing, security, traffic classification, shaping and
queue management to relieve the main processor complex.

The AppliedMicro PacketPro family features performance of up to
2 GHz per core, 32KB L1 I/D & 256KB dedicated L2 cache per
core, support for full symmetric multiprocessing (SMP) and ultra
flexible asymmetric multiprocessing (AMP). Memory and bus
architecture supports 16/32/64-bit DDR2/3 up to 1,600Mbps and
beyond with ECC option. Connectivity features include PCI-e Gen 2
controller, GE, 10GE, SGMII, RGMII, IEEE1588 Rev2 on all Ethernet
ports, USB 2.0 – H/D, OTG, all with integrated PHY, USB 3.0, SATA
ports and SDHC. The PacketPro family is manufactured on a 40nm
TSMC® CMOS process and is available in both wire-bond and flip-chip
packaging. The first PacketPro device begins sampling in November.
